Problems solved by technology

[0003] The publication numbers in the prior art are CN104193076A, CN104129877A, and CN10415069A, which disclose the process of using aeration in the advanced oxidation treatment system to degrade organic matter in groundwater, and then absorb most of the organic matter or heavy metals in groundwater through an adsorption layer containing red mud molecular sieve and activated carbon. , but the above process also needs to use photocatalysts and ultraviolet lamps to form an advanced oxidation treatment system, which increases the cost and the difficulty of system maintenance. It is necessary to excavate a lifting well instead of using the original irrigation machine well, and an advanced oxidation treatment system needs to be built around the lifting well. The treatment system increases the cost of infrastructure construction, and the advanced oxidation treatment system is a fixed bed mode of packing, which is difficult to recover when the packing layer fails, and is difficult to be practically applied

[0042] Embodiment 1: A kind of circulation well that removes pollutant in groundwater, refer to figure 1 , including a well body, the well body includes an inner well 7 and an outer well 8, the inner well 7 is placed in the outer well 8, and a sealing cover 14 is set on the top of the well body.

[0043] The well body is equipped with an aeration system for aerating the well body 1, a stripping system for blowing off the gas in the well body 3, a vacuum extraction system for extracting the gas in the well body 4, and extracting the gas in the well body The multi-media filtration system 5 for treating the gas, the dosing system 2 for treating the underground polluted water in the well, and the heavy metal treatment system 6 for treating heavy metals in the polluted water.

[0057] Embodiment 2, a method for removing pollutants in groundwater, drilling a circulation well in the polluted land, passing oxygen and nutrients into the aquifer through the circulation well, relying on the action of indigenous microorganisms to decompose the pollutants, using biological injection method, organoclay In situ bioremediation of groundwater using methods, methods combining groundwater extraction and reinjection systems, and anaerobic treatment.

[0058] Biological injection method: inject pressurized air into the lower part of the polluted groundwater, the airflow accelerates the volatilization and degradation of organic matter in the groundwater, promotes biodegradation by increasing and prolonging the residence time, and improves the restoration efficiency.

The invention discloses a circulation well and method for removing pollutants out of underground water. The circulation well comprises a well body, wherein the well body comprises an inner well and an outer well; an upper-layer screen pipe and a lower-layer screen pipe are arranged at the upper end and the lower end of the wall of the inner well; water in the inner wall and the outer well circulates through the upper-layer screen pipe and the lower-layer screen pipe; the inner well is provided with at least two water filter segments along the vertical direction; the upper water filter segment is separated from the lower water filter segment through a solid column body and is sealed through a packer; a seal cover is arranged at the top of the well body; and the well body is provided with an aeration system for aerating the inside of the well body, a blow-off system for blowing off gas in the well body, a vacuum extraction system for extracting the gas in the well body, a multi-medium filter system for treating the gas extracted from the inside of the well body, a dosing system for treating polluted underground water in the well body, and a heavy metal treatment system for treating heavy metals in the polluted water. The polluted water is treated through the circulation well in situ, the interference with the ambient environment is reduced and organic matters and the heavy metals in the underground water are effectively removed.

technical field [0001] The invention relates to the technical field of soil remediation, more specifically, it relates to a circulation well and a method for removing pollutants in groundwater. Background technique [0002] In the treatment of contaminated soil, the groundwater of the contaminated soil site must be treated. If the contaminated soil site after the relocation of many chemical or pesticide companies does not undergo groundwater treatment, the soil treatment work has not been completed at all. Groundwater is an important source of drinking water and a strategic resource. With the rapid development of economy and society, the pollution of groundwater around some cities and industrial enterprises is showing a worsening trend, seriously threatening the safety of groundwater drinking water sources.
